In Paint Shop Pro the tools toolbar can be shown at any time with View >
Toolbars >
Tools. Recall that some cells of the tools toolbar (indicated with a small
triangle in the corner) give access to more than one tool - hold down
the mouse over the triangle to switch to a different tool. To view the options associated with the selected tool you should also
make sure that the Tool Options palette is displayed (View > Palettes > Tool
Options or just F4)
Not all the tools are
covered by this introductory course. While using Paint Shop Pro, you can view information about a tool
by holding the cursor over it. A tool tip displays the tool name and shortcut
key, and the Status bar (located along the bottom of the main Paint Shop
Pro window) displays hints for using the tool. For more help
on the tools toolbar and the tools that it contains, use the Paint Shop Pro help
system.
